The Texas Instruments BQ7694006 series Battery Management ICs are part of the BQ769x0 family of battery monitors for Li-Ion and Li-iron phosphate batteries. The BQ7694006 is a 6-series cell Li-Ion/Li-Polymer battery monitor with an integrated 2.5-V regulator

What are the similar products or Substitute Components of Texas Instruments BQ7694006 series Battery Management ICs
Analog Devices LTC6804: The LTC6804 from Analog Devices is a multi-cell battery monitor and balancer IC. It is designed for lithium-ion or lithium-polymer battery stacks and provides cell voltage monitoring, overvoltage/undervoltage protection, and balancing capabilities. Maxim Integrated MAX14920/MAX14921: The MAX14920 and MAX14921 from Maxim Integrated are battery management ICs with an integrated analog front end. They offer features such as voltage monitoring, overvoltage/undervoltage protection, overcurrent protection, and cell balancing for multi-cell lithium-ion battery packs. NXP Semiconductors MC33771/MC33772: The MC33771 and MC33772 from NXP Semiconductors are battery management ICs designed for automotive and industrial applications. They provide cell voltage and temperature monitoring, overvoltage/undervoltage protection, current sensing, and balancing capabilities.
Can you tell me more about Li-Iron Phosphate batteries?
Lithium iron phosphate (LiFePO4) batteries are a type of lithium-ion battery using lithium iron phosphate (LiFePO4) as the cathode material, and a graphitic carbon electrode with a metallic backing as the anode
